Munaf suffers suspected ankle injury

Last Updated 17 September 2011, 02:20 IST

Munaf was running from the long off chasing the ball after England captain Alastair Cook had sliced a Ravindra Jadeja delivery in the air.

He slipped as the grass was wet due to intermittent rain and fell across the painted outfield which has sponsor's logo with his right ankle hitting the surface.

Munaf grimanced with pain and was later taken off the field with his right ankle in bandage. He had already bowled four overs for 26 runs and did not come out to bowl again in the rain-curtailed match.

India has been hit hard by a spate of injuries in this disastrous tour of England with several players, including top guns Sachin Tendulkar, Virender Sehwag, Gautam Gambhir, Zaheer Khan, Harbhajan Singh and Yuvraj Singh among them.
